"Unable to Play" - "Waiting for character data validation..."
After launching the game. The Play button at the bottom of the screen has a yellow triangle with an exclamation point in it. The hover text is titled "Unable to Play" and the message says "Waiting for character data validation..." The client waits forever and never gets past that point. I can select different Realms... but I just get this same scenario. After the most recent update, I have never been able to access the game. There are no characters on the Realm screen.
First I tried repairing the game via the launcher. Then I tried reinstalling the game via the launcher. Then I tried uninstalling the game via the launcher. Then I redownloaded the launcher and reinstalled the game. Everything I do brings me back to this situation.
I thought maybe it was a firewall issue. So I created a new inbound and outbound rule that gave C:\Program Files\Intrepid Studios\AshesOfCreation\PROD\AOC\Binaries\Win64\AOCClient-Win64-Shipping.exe full access. No joy.
